From Dallas, the Mavericks, affectionately known as the Mavs, stand as a formidable force in American professional basketball. As a proud member of the Southwest Division in the Western Conference of the NBA, they command respect on the court. Their battleground is none other than the iconic American Airlines Center, a venue they share with the illustrious Dallas Stars of the National Hockey League.

Dallas Mavericks NBA Championships
Since their inception in the 1980–81 season, the Mavericks have etched their name in basketball lore, claiming four division titles in 1987, 2007, 2010, and 2021. Their journey to greatness also includes two conference championships in 2006 and 2011, culminating in the ultimate triumph of clinching the NBA championship in 2011.
Dallas Mavericks Roster And Stats 2024
As the 2023-24 season draws to a close, the Dallas Mavericks are intensifying their efforts to bolster their frontcourt. In a strategic move, the Mavs have orchestrated a trade deal to secure Hornets forward P.J. Washington, parting ways with Grant Williams, Seth Curry, and a first-round pick in the process.
